Prices of upcoming Nokia Lumia wireless charging accessories leaked


When Nokia announced its latest Lumia Windows Phone 8 handsets -- the Lumia 820 and the flagship Lumia 920 -- one of the outstanding features of both devices was that they came with wireless charging capabilities. This feature makes topping up your power level faster and more convenient when outdoors. When Nokia took the wraps off the handsets, it also announced a range of wireless charging accessories for them. However, Nokia did not mention the pricing of these accessories. In a blog post by Clove.co.uk, the pricing of a range of wireless charging accessories has been leaked.

Here is a quick look at the prices of the wireless charging accessories for the Lumia 820 and 920:

  • Nokia Lumia 820 wireless charging shell – £19.99 (approximately Rs 1,693)
  • Nokia Lumia 820/920 wireless charging plate – £54.99 (approximately Rs 4,657)
  • Nokia Lumia 820/920 wireless charging stand – £69.99 (approximately Rs 5,928)
  • Nokia Lumia 820/920 wireless charging pillow by Fatboy – £79.99 (approximately Rs 6,775)
  • Nokia JBL Playup portable wireless speaker – £144.99 (approximately Rs 12,281)


Nokia took the wraps off its Lumia 920 at the Nokia World 2012 event in New York City. The Nokia Lumia 920 will pack in a Snapdragon S4 and a PureView sensor. It also comes with the Blink app, which is the smartphone's Burst mode. The smartphone will feature an LCD display, which is a little higher than the HD displays available now. With a polycarbonate body the phone will be available in many colours - yellow and red being two of them. City Lens, an exclusive app for Lumia 920 gives information about restaurants and stores on the phone, while looking at the world through the camera. Microsoft collaborated with Rovio for Angry Birds Roost, which is a portal for all things Angry Birds, including the latest games, news feeds, ringtones, and videos.

The New 'lenses' feature in the camera enables you to edit the photo as you’re taking it. Photosynth Lens can be used to capture 360 degree panorama photos. The PureView captures between five and 10 times the light compared to other smartphone cameras, and the floating lens technology is for night shots to balance the lens and stabilise it for images and video.

The Nokia Lumia 920 comes with Nokia Drive, which offers free turn-by-turn voice navigation. It also includes indoor maps of train stations and bus terminals. The City Lens app provides an 'intuitive' way to explore a city using augmented reality. Once you have set a route, you can look at the street through the phone, and get directions.

The Lumia 920 packs in a new PureMotion HD+ screen with a fast refresh rate. It comes with ClearBlack screen that automatically adjusts colour tone and brightness of the screen. The phone comes with a 2000mAh battery -- the biggest that Nokia has ever made. The Lumia 920 will come with 7GB free SkyDrive storage.

Clove has put a disclaimer in its blog post which reads, “At the moment we do not have a release date confirmed, but the accessories are expected to be available for the launch of the handsets”.
